The economic structures are evolving, with the traditional business cycle undergoing unexpected transformations, as revealed by a recent study. The research shows a move towards increasingly dynamic market patterns, indicating a shift from usual predictive methods, due to technological advancements and global macroeconomic factors. Consequently, businesses need to adapt to this new economic landscape by developing strategies that embrace innovative approaches.

The shift is primarily driven by the global demand for U.S. dollars, reshapeing the global business cycle and causing a surge in currency value. While helpful for American institutions, it poses challenges for developing economies that struggle to compete. To combat these fluctuations, strategies such as currency hedging, diversifying investment portfolios, and seeking economic alliances may be employed.

Simultaneously, digital platforms like TikTok are reshaping the global economy, potentially steering its future. These platforms significantly impact various sectors, but can also amplify existing economic divides. This digital transformation has potentially far-reaching implications for countries’ economies worldwide and is exacerbating the digital divide between the U.S. and China.

Another trend observed is a surge in unemployment rates among recent college graduates, adding to the unpredictability of the business cycle.
